Context: The author of Hebrews has just expressed: “Since then we have a great high priest who has passed through the heavens, Jesus, the Son of God, let us hold fast our confession. For we do not have a high priest who is unable to sympathize with our weaknesses, but One who in every respect has been tempted as we are, yet without sin.”
Hebrews 4:16 “Let us then with confidence draw near to the throne of grace, that we may receive mercy and find grace to help in time of need.”

Application: Often, my first response in temptation is to hide myself from God. Instead, I need to draw near to Him. That is where I will find help.
What do you do when you are tempted? Make the decision to draw near to the throne of grace.
